Laser wood cutting service is a professional service that uses a high-energy-density laser beam to accurately cut wood. Its working principle is based on the interaction between laser and wood materials. After the laser beam is focused by the optical system, it forms an extremely fine high-temperature light spot. When the light spot irradiates the wood surface, the wood absorbs the laser energy and the temperature rises sharply in a very short time, reaching the ignition point or thermal decomposition temperature of the wood, thereby inducing physical and chemical changes such as combustion, vaporization or thermal decomposition of the wood, so that the wood in the area irradiated by the light spot is quickly removed, forming a cutting seam.
Laser wood cutting services have become one of the core technologies in the fields of furniture manufacturing, architectural decoration, cultural and creative crafts, etc., with their high-precision, non-contact processing and flexible design capabilities. At present, the service presents the following development characteristics: on the technical side, fiber lasers and ultrafast lasers (such as picosecond/femtosecond lasers) are popularized, and the cutting accuracy can reach within 0.1mm, and the heat-affected zone is significantly reduced, effectively avoiding the problems of scorching edges and cracking in traditional mechanical cutting, especially suitable for fine processing such as thin veneer and solid wood parquet; on the market side, the surge in customized demand has promoted the upgrading of service models. Laser cutting companies have achieved flexible production of "one-click drawing-fast cutting-batch delivery" through digital design platforms and intelligent manufacturing systems to meet short-cycle and small-batch orders such as personalized home furnishings and art installations; on the application side, the boundaries of the industry continue to expand. In addition to traditional wood products, laser cutting technology has penetrated into the processing of new materials such as carbonized wood, bamboo, and composite panels, and explored composite applications with 3D printing, CNC engraving and other processes.
